In album:

Share album
«  <   1  2 > »

doctor on demand

doctor on demand

10777 W Twain Ave, Suite 125, Las Vegas, NV 89135

Ask health and medical questions online 24/7 to licensed physicians. Our board-certified physicians are solely dedicated to your daily information experience on our site. Our staff includes individuals who hold advanced degrees in medical, health communications, clinical informatics and more.


Add Comment

Please login to add comments!